Dumbarton foodbank urges residents impacted by Covid-19 not to suffer in silence

Residents struggling to put food on the table after losing their jobs due to the pandemic are being urged not to suffer in silence.West Dunbartonshire Community Foodshare (WDCF) is reaching out to people who are finding it difficult to feed themselves and their families, fearing many are feeling too embarrassed to ask for help.The Dumbarton-based charity has seen a surge in demand following the Covid-19 lockdown but says there will still be many who desperately need support.The Lennox Herald reported last week how West Dunbartonshire has one of the highest rates of unemployment benefit claims in the country.According to statistics published by the Department for Work and Pensions two weeks ago, the number of locals out of work and claiming.
